TRAFFIC came to a halt on a busy city road which closed after a car crash. 

Onlookers watched as a gold Vauxhall was towed away with a damaged bumper on Bromyard Road this afternoon (Wednesday).

Police closed the road until 3.30pm and traffic was being diverted down Watery Lane, which also had a build-up of traffic. 

Two bus drivers who were not involved in the crash came to help clear the scene.

No serious injuries were reported after the crash and West Midlands Ambulance Services was not called out to the scene.

First Worcester was also advising customers that buses have had to be diverted because of the crash on Bromyard Road, St Johns.

It said: "SERVICE UPDATE - 30

"Due to an RTC on Bromyard Road, Service 30 is diverted.

"From Bromyard Rd, we are diverting via Watery Lane, Bransford Road, A4440, and Bromyard Road to and from Dines Green Estate.

"Bus stops between Everoak Trading Estate and the Drakes Drum will not be served. Diverted buses will serve the Boughton Avenue stop on Bransford Road."
